Output 7113342331f2c95832693c4bef65b72e7ec25bc29ea7543bb9576966c13bdd29:1

value
128071822
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68a52090159c81c56495a32f68aebbe3cfaeecfc OP_EQUALVERIFY OP_CHECKSIG
address
1AYK6ByfcazUEZPNS4Ufh2JoZeeLLBBNMg
transaction
7113342331f2c95832693c4bef65b72e7ec25bc29ea7543bb9576966c13bdd29
spent
true